Segment Your Audience
The foundation of a successful campaign lies in proper segmentation. Product teams should categorize their audience based on job function, industry, seniority level, and interests. Advanced customer relationship management (CRM) tools and email platforms facilitate this segmentation.

2. Craft Tailored Content
Each email should contain content that aligns with the recipient’s role. Examples include:

Case Studies highlighting how professionals in a specific job function benefit from a product.

3. Optimize Email Design
A compelling email isn't just about content—it also requires a visually appealing layout. Product teams should ensure:

Clear headlines and structured sections.

Mobile-friendly design.

Engaging visuals and relevant images.

Strong CTAs (Call-to-Action) that encourage interaction.

4. Test & Analyze Performance
Continuous optimization is crucial for success. Product teams must conduct A/B testing on different subject lines, formats, and content styles to determine what resonates most with recipients. Tracking open rates, click-through rates, and conversions helps refine future campaigns.

5. Automate & Scale Campaigns
Automation tools enable product teams to scale job function-specific email campaigns efficiently. Personalized drip campaigns can nurture leads over time, delivering tailored information at the right stage of the buyer journey.
